WebHow to calculate overtime pay. Employees who work more than their normal working hours are entitled to overtime pay. Overtime rate in Thailand is 1.5, 2, or 3 times of normal hourly rate, therefore the calculation is carried out by multiplying the hourly rate of pay with overtime rate, and subsequently multiply with the actual overtime hours.

WebThailand also has 16 national holidays. Annual leave provisions do not include these national holidays. Sick leave Employees are entitled to 30 days of paid sick leave every year. WebAnnual Leave in Thailand‌ Employees are entitled to a statutory minimum of 6 vacation days per year, after the first year of service. In practice, many employers of professionals provide 10-15 days of paid vacation per year. Holidays in … WebThailand Public Holidays 2024.
